Skip to content

Commit b64e753

Browse files
committed
gdb: Port over IMCU gdb patch from meta-zephyr-sdk
Signed-off-by: Kumar Gala <[email protected]>
1 parent e5e5dec commit b64e753

File tree

1 file changed

+35
-0
lines changed

1 file changed

+35
-0
lines changed
Lines changed: 35 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,35 @@
1+
From 593005d075c50ca0a0d3bd655cfb8d8ad7dbdebf Mon Sep 17 00:00:00 2001
2+
From: "H.J. Lu" <[email protected]>
3+
Date: Thu, 30 Apr 2015 14:53:37 -0700
4+
Subject: [PATCH] Add Intel MCU support to gdb
5+
6+
---
7+
gdb/i386-linux-tdep.c | 2 ++
8+
gdb/i386-tdep.c | 1 +
9+
2 files changed, 3 insertions(+)
10+
11+
diff --git a/gdb/i386-linux-tdep.c b/gdb/i386-linux-tdep.c
12+
index f5b039b794..faa939796f 100644
13+
--- a/gdb/i386-linux-tdep.c
14+
+++ b/gdb/i386-linux-tdep.c
15+
@@ -1081,6 +1081,8 @@ _initialize_i386_linux_tdep (void)
16+
{
17+
gdbarch_register_osabi (bfd_arch_i386, 0, GDB_OSABI_LINUX,
18+
i386_linux_init_abi);
19+
+ gdbarch_register_osabi (bfd_arch_iamcu, 0, GDB_OSABI_LINUX,
20+
+ i386_linux_init_abi);
21+
22+
#if GDB_SELF_TEST
23+
struct
24+
diff --git a/gdb/i386-tdep.c b/gdb/i386-tdep.c
25+
index b1d502f482..e4229d5140 100644
26+
--- a/gdb/i386-tdep.c
27+
+++ b/gdb/i386-tdep.c
28+
@@ -8991,6 +8991,7 @@ void
29+
_initialize_i386_tdep (void)
30+
{
31+
register_gdbarch_init (bfd_arch_i386, i386_gdbarch_init);
32+
+ register_gdbarch_init (bfd_arch_iamcu, i386_gdbarch_init);
33+
34+
/* Add the variable that controls the disassembly flavor. */
35+
add_setshow_enum_cmd ("disassembly-flavor", no_class, valid_flavors,

0 commit comments

Comments
 (0)